Форум русскоязычного сообщества Ubuntu


Увидели сообщение с непонятной ссылкой, спам, непристойность или оскорбление?
Воспользуйтесь ссылкой «Сообщить модератору» рядом с сообщением!

Автор Тема: Ubuntu 10.04 Пропадает соединение с интернет в gnome [РЕШЕНО]  (Прочитано 1805 раз)

0 Пользователей и 1 Гость просматривают эту тему.

Оффлайн inimeg

  • Автор темы
  • Новичок
  • *
  • Сообщений: 32
    • Просмотр профиля
Добрый день. Суть проблемы в следующем.
Есть машина с ubuntu 10.04 desktop. Назовем её Home
На Home настроен интернет на ppp0. Включен постоянно.
На Home настроен Vpn (pptpd) для возможности подключения из вне к Home.
Пока соединение по Vpn не установлено на Home есть возможность просматривать страницы и в терминале (lynx) и в Gnome (Firefox).
Подключаемся по VPN c компьютера Work к Home.
Теперь на Work есть интернет. На Home из консоли (lynx) тоже есть возможность просматривать страницы, а вот под гномом (и в открытом терминале и в Firefox) интернет пропадает. Ping не идет. Такое впечатление что не может отловить DNS сервер.
Отключаемся от VPN. Интернета опять есть только в консоли на Home. В Иксах его нет. Для того что бы в иксах он появился надо отключить соединение ppp0 и заново приконнектиться к провайдеру.
Куда копать?
Вывод команды route на Home:
до соединения с vpn
bsr01.nn.ertele *               255.255.255.255 UH    0      0        0 ppp0
192.168.2.0     *               255.255.255.0   U     0      0        0 wlan0
default         *               0.0.0.0         U     0      0        0 ppp0

после соединения по vpn
10.0.0.2        *               255.255.255.255 UH    0      0        0 ppp1
bsr01.nn.ertele *               255.255.255.255 UH    0      0        0 ppp0
192.168.2.0     *               255.255.255.0   U     0      0        0 wlan0
default         *               0.0.0.0         U     0      0        0 ppp0

после отключения vpn
bsr01.nn.ertele *               255.255.255.255 UH    0      0        0 ppp0
192.168.2.0     *               255.255.255.0   U     0      0        0 wlan0
default         *               0.0.0.0         U     0      0        0 ppp0
« Последнее редактирование: 13 Мая 2010, 20:11:20 от inimeg »

Оффлайн sergeyvl12

  • Любитель
  • *
  • Сообщений: 95
    • Просмотр профиля
Ну так надо точно определиться, в DNS ли дело. Пингани что-нибудь по айпишнеку когда ты подключен к дому с другого компа.

Оффлайн inimeg

  • Автор темы
  • Новичок
  • *
  • Сообщений: 32
    • Просмотр профиля
Подключился по VPN к Home.
Подключился по SSH (putty) к Home через VPN .
В терминале работает и ping www.ya.ru и nslookup www.ya.ru.

root@Myst-HTPC:~# nslookup www.ya.ru
Server:         91.144.186.3
Address:        91.144.186.3#53

Non-authoritative answer:
www.ya.ru       canonical name = ya.ru.
Name:   ya.ru
Address: 93.158.134.3
Name:   ya.ru
Address: 213.180.204.3
Name:   ya.ru
Address: 77.88.21.3
Name:   ya.ru
Address: 87.250.251.3

root@Myst-HTPC:~# ping www.ya.ru
PING ya.ru (93.158.134.3) 56(84) bytes of data.
64 bytes from www.yandex.ru (93.158.134.3): icmp_seq=1 ttl=61 time=8.48 ms
64 bytes from www.yandex.ru (93.158.134.3): icmp_seq=2 ttl=61 time=12.3 ms
64 bytes from www.yandex.ru (93.158.134.3): icmp_seq=3 ttl=61 time=8.45 ms
^C
--- ya.ru ping statistics ---
3 packets transmitted, 3 received, 0% packet loss, time 2003ms
rtt min/avg/max/mdev = 8.458/9.757/12.330/1.819 ms

Подключаюсь к рабочему столу (freeNX) через VPN к Home.
Открываю там терминал. Ввожу:
root@Myst-HTPC:~$ nslookup www.ya.ru
;; connection timed out; no servers could be reached

root@Myst-HTPC:~$ ping www.ya.ru
ping: unknown host www.ya.ru

root@Myst-HTPC:~$ ping 93.158.134.3
PING 93.158.134.3 (93.158.134.3) 56(84) bytes of data.
64 bytes from 93.158.134.3: icmp_seq=1 ttl=61 time=8.80 ms
64 bytes from 93.158.134.3: icmp_seq=2 ttl=61 time=8.76 ms
64 bytes from 93.158.134.3: icmp_seq=3 ttl=61 time=8.69 ms
64 bytes from 93.158.134.3: icmp_seq=4 ttl=61 time=9.12 ms
^C
--- 93.158.134.3 ping statistics ---
4 packets transmitted, 4 received, 0% packet loss, time 3005ms
rtt min/avg/max/mdev = 8.694/8.846/9.124/0.165 ms



Если не подключаться по VPN к Home, а на прямую подключиться по SSH или к рабочему столу через freeNX то nslookup и ping работают.
После отключени от VPN и подключения на прямую nslookup не работает, а ping работае только по ip.

Я так полагаю что иксы перестают видеть DNS. Консоль (не терминал) DNS видит.

Оффлайн sergeyvl12

  • Любитель
  • *
  • Сообщений: 95
    • Просмотр профиля

Цитировать
Я так полагаю что иксы перестают видеть DNS. Консоль (не терминал) DNS видит.

Не "иксы видят DNS" а сетевая подсистема. Иксы работают по тому же принципу что и все. Тут что-то другое :)

Сравни-ка во всех этих случаях файлик /etc/resolve.conf.


Оффлайн inimeg

  • Автор темы
  • Новичок
  • *
  • Сообщений: 32
    • Просмотр профиля
В том то и дело что образование входит в конфликт с реальностью ;) Понимаю что иксы тут не причем. Но тогда почему после установки связи по VPN подключаясь через VPN по ssh в putty интернет есть и адреса резолвяться, а подключаясь через VPN к десктопу резолва не происходит? Непонятно....
/etc/resolv.conf есть ссылка на /etc/ppp/resolv.conf. Он всегда один и с VPN и без него.

nameserver 91.144.186.3
nameserver 91.144.184.3

DNS получаем от прова при соединении.
« Последнее редактирование: 13 Мая 2010, 14:22:51 от inimeg »

Оффлайн sergeyvl12

  • Любитель
  • *
  • Сообщений: 95
    • Просмотр профиля
1. вывод команды route (на Home-компьютере) после подключения по FreeNX по vpn (ты в первом посте дал вывод после подключения к vpn)
2. пингуются ли оба DNS c Home по IP после подключения к нему по FreeNX через vpn?



Оффлайн inimeg

  • Автор темы
  • Новичок
  • *
  • Сообщений: 32
    • Просмотр профиля
1 Подсоединлся по VPN. Зашол на Home через FreeNX. Открыл терминал :
10.0.0.2        *               255.255.255.255 UH    0      0        0 ppp1
bsr01.nn.ertele *               255.255.255.255 UH    0      0        0 ppp0
192.168.2.0     *               255.255.255.0   U     0      0        0 wlan0
default         *               0.0.0.0         U     0      0        0 ppp0
2.root@Myst-HTPC:~$ ping 91.144.186.3
PING 91.144.186.3 (91.144.186.3) 56(84) bytes of data.
64 bytes from 91.144.186.3: icmp_seq=1 ttl=62 time=0.838 ms
64 bytes from 91.144.186.3: icmp_seq=2 ttl=62 time=0.906 ms
^C
--- 91.144.186.3 ping statistics ---
2 packets transmitted, 2 received, 0% packet loss, time 1001ms
rtt min/avg/max/mdev = 0.838/0.872/0.906/0.034 ms

root@Myst-HTPC:~$ ping 91.144.184.3
PING 91.144.184.3 (91.144.184.3) 56(84) bytes of data.
64 bytes from 91.144.184.3: icmp_seq=1 ttl=62 time=0.915 ms
64 bytes from 91.144.184.3: icmp_seq=2 ttl=62 time=0.791 ms
^C
--- 91.144.184.3 ping statistics ---
2 packets transmitted, 2 received, 0% packet loss, time 1001ms
rtt min/avg/max/mdev = 0.791/0.853/0.915/0.062 ms


Пользователь решил продолжить мысль 13 Мая 2010, 20:09:50:
Проблема выявлена. Какого-то лешего у файла resolv.conf права на чтени были только у рута. ж) :idiot2:
« Последнее редактирование: 13 Мая 2010, 20:09:50 от inimeg »

 

Страница сгенерирована за 0.018 секунд. Запросов: 19.